Prior to we reveal how to unclog a drain outside, it’s belonging to understand how the clog occurred in the first place. After all, “An ounce of prevention is worth a pound of remedy”.
Typically speaking, a lot of bathroom and kitchen sinks get obstructed because of:
These kinds of problems are usually momentarily fixed by putting the best drain unblockers down the affected plugholes. (You’ll find some guidance later in this guide.)
However, debris, silt, and leaves can cause obstructions in the outside drainage system too. This is most especially typical throughout autumn and winter, where we experience falling leaves from trees and heavy rain spells.
